diff --git a/.github/actions/prepare/action.yml b/.github/actions/prepare/action.yml index f495f149..aab88f8c 100644 --- a/.github/actions/prepare/action.yml +++ b/.github/actions/prepare/action.yml @@ -13,7 +13,7 @@ runs: # Setup sqlite3 - name: Download sqlite3 - uses: actions/download-artifact@v3 + uses: actions/download-artifact@v4 with: name: sqlite3 path: /tmp/sqlite/out/ @@ -28,7 +28,7 @@ runs: shell: bash # Setup Dart packages - - uses: actions/cache@v3 + - uses: actions/cache@v4 with: path: "${{ env.PUB_CACHE }}" key: dart-dependencies-${{ inputs.dart_version }}-${{ hashFiles('**/pubspec.yaml') }} diff --git a/.github/workflows/main.yml b/.github/workflows/main.yml index 5fd890cb..e2173f6a 100644 --- a/.github/workflows/main.yml +++ b/.github/workflows/main.yml @@ -22,7 +22,7 @@ jobs: working-directory: docs ste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 - uses: ./.github/actions/prepare with: dart_version: ${{ needs.setup.outputs.dart_version }} @@ -76,7 +76,7 @@ jobs: working-directory: drift steps: # setup -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 - uses: ./.github/actions/prepare with: dart_version: ${{ needs.setup.outputs.dart_version }} @@ -106,7 +106,7 @@ jobs: working-directory: drift_dev steps: # setup -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 - uses: ./.github/actions/prepare with: dart_version: ${{ needs.setup.outputs.dart_version }} @@ -127,7 +127,7 @@ jobs: working-directory: sqlparser steps: # setup -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 - uses: ./.github/actions/prepare with: dart_version: ${{ needs.setup.outputs.dart_version }} @@ -171,7 +171,7 @@ jobs: ports: - 3306:3306 ste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 - uses: ./.github/actions/prepare with: dart_version: ${{ needs.setup.outputs.dart_version }} @@ -210,7 +210,7 @@ jobs: needs: [setup] runs-on: ubuntu-latest ste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 - uses: ./.github/actions/prepare with: dart_version: ${{ needs.setup.outputs.dart_version }} diff --git a/.github/workflows/setup.yml b/.github/workflows/setup.yml index a2f13c34..cf116f39 100644 --- a/.github/workflows/setup.yml +++ b/.github/workflows/setup.yml @@ -17,8 +17,8 @@ jobs: name: "Compile sqlite3 for tests" runs-on: ${{ matrix.os }} steps: - - uses: actions/checkout@v3 - - uses: actions/cache@v3 + - uses: actions/checkout@v4 + - uses: actions/cache@v4 id: cache_build with: path: drift/.dart_tool/sqlite3/ @@ -49,7 +49,7 @@ jobs: outputs: dart_version: ${{ steps.dart_version.outputs.version }} steps: - - uses: actions/checkout@v3 + - uses: actions/checkout@v4 - uses: dart-lang/setup-dart@v1 - name: Get Dart version id: dart_version @@ -57,7 +57,7 @@ jobs: version=`cat $DART_HOME/version` echo "Running on Dart $version" echo "version=$version" >> $GITHUB_STATE - - uses: actions/cache@v3 + - uses: actions/cache@v4 with: path: "${{ env.PUB_CACHE }}" key: dart-dependencies-${{ steps.dart_version.outputs.version }}-${{ hashFiles('**/pubspec.yaml') }}